    Without more detail, I can offer the following thoughts:
    As a general comment, we sell parts at fair prices to any heating professional company, and nearly all parts are widely available as industry standard through wholesale distribution.

    We also developed field solutions on the few parts that are not industry standard, and our customer service and tech support teams can help with all. For these parts, most warranty support information can be found here:
    http://www.energykinetics.com/system2000-parts-trade-list-price.shtml
    Control information and diagnostics may be found here:
    http://www.energykinetics.com/digitalManagerHeatingProfessional.shtml

    To further support this, our control and relay board can be bypassed in minutes with jumpers or our service board, so the home or building should not be left without heat assuming the tech understands Beckett burners, Taco circulators, thermostats and other industry standard parts. We have a growing video and diagnostic library on our contractor portal that can help, too.
